Overview & Essential Job Functions

Position Summary:

 

Material Recovery Lead oversees the daily operations of the MRF to ensure the highest standards of safety and operations are followed in order to ensure safety, and improve quality of production.

 

Essential Job Functions:

    Assists supervisor with any necessary paperwork and is responsible for the operation of site during supervisor’s absence.
  • Ensure efficient and safe operation of the MRF.
  • Ensure the cleanliness of facility.
  • Engage employees to create a safe, energetic work environment through feedback and recognition. Enforce Athens Services safety rules and regulations. Reports any unsafe situations to direct supervisor.
  • Assists with preparation of weekly schedules.
  • Assists with training and evaluation of site personnel Ensure new employees are trained on general policies, and proper use of assigned equipment.
  • Ensure product quality standards are met.
  • Will handle special projects and other related management duties as assigned.
